Transaction 41d37c84c15511fb81c5de9d742167528aa08cc329f3a35f5d39d688e181dae3

10 Input
2 Outputs
  • 41d37c84c15511fb81c5de9d742167528aa08cc329f3a35f5d39d688e181dae3:0
  • value  16299350
    address  3QtjBNFPVdxbFik63h7aSqp1PWAkRh59M3
  • 41d37c84c15511fb81c5de9d742167528aa08cc329f3a35f5d39d688e181dae3:1
  • value  24718996
    address  bc1qp6mcz7k4c09z6cefv3mnj6qsvx7rhpmwp357k6